Bains interest in science started after she saw her first hologram and laser show (aged nine) at the Ontario Science Centre. After studying physics (and completing three holography projects) at university, her attention gradually turned to optics and optoelectronics applied to computing, neural networks, and signal processing, and eventually to machine vision and artificial intelligence generally (AI). When she finally decided to do a Ph.D., she was able to combine most of these interests.
